The first step is to locate the air compressor, which is usually found near the gas pumps or in a designated area. Once you've found the compressor, you'll need to turn it on and set the pressure gauge to the recommended level for your vehicle. This information can be found in your owner's manual or on the tire information placard on the driver's side doorjamb. Next, remove the valve cap from the tire stem and press the air hose nozzle onto the valve stem. Hold the nozzle firmly in place and turn it clockwise to secure it. Then, squeeze the handle on the air hose to start filling the tire with air. You'll hear the air flowing into the tire and see the pressure gauge on the compressor rise. Continue to fill the tire until the recommended pressure is reached, then turn off the compressor and remove the nozzle from the valve stem. Finally, replace the valve cap and check the tire pressure again to ensure it's at the correct level. By following these simple steps, you can easily put air in your tires at a gas station and ensure your vehicle is running safely and efficiently.

You can find tire pressure gauges at most auto parts stores or gas stations, and they're usually inexpensive. Before you start inflating your tires, make sure to check the recommended pressure, which can be found on the tire information placard on the driver's side doorjamb or in your vehicle's owner's manual. Once you have the recommended pressure, use the tire pressure gauge to check the current pressure of your tires. If the pressure is lower than recommended, you can use the air compressor at the gas station to inflate your tires. Be sure to check the pressure frequently as you're inflating to avoid over-inflating, which can lead to reduced traction and uneven tire wear. By using a tire pressure gauge and following the recommended pressure, you can ensure your tires are properly inflated and your vehicle is running safely and efficiently.
